Ok, it's installed took roughly 1.5 hours at the dealership.
I couldn't find my video camera battery, I will look again tomorrow and hopefully get a sound clip up. My review: 1. Fit and finish is perfect 2. Sound (A bit disappointing) if your looking for an aggressive sound, this is NOT the exhaust for you. It has a slightly lower tone at Idle and a minimal bump in volume up through the gears, above 5K RPM it is noticeable, but not extreme in anyway. I would say that if I gave a friend a ride in my car, that had been in it previously, they would not notice the difference. :-( This would be a good exhaust for someone who is looking for a slight bump in sound from stock. Probably similar to the HKS Legamax 3. HP Gain: It's hard to say, I want to say that it made a difference, but honestly can't say that it is really noticeable, it feels a little more responsive, but I doubt that any one would be able to feel a 10-12hp increase on a car that already has 332hp. Maybe on a lower hp car. Now, it is brand new, so maybe the sound will get louder after a few miles, once the packing starts to break in or burn off, whatever it does I'm curious to any 350z owners thoughts on this, did your overall tone or volume increase after a few thousand miles?? My next mod will most likely be an intake and some hi-flow cats/ test pipes, I'm sure this will change the tone significantly. I'll post some sound clips as soon as I can Braden |
